What should I do if only part of my house has lost power?

If part of your home loses power and it’s not a neighborhood-wide outage, first check your electrical panel for a tripped breaker. A tripped breaker will be in the “off” position or stuck in the middle. To reset it, push the breaker firmly to “off” and then back to “on.”

If power is restored, the circuit was likely temporarily overloaded. However, if the breaker trips again immediately or won’t reset, there is a more serious problem, such as an overloaded circuit, a short circuit, or a faulty appliance. Do not keep resetting it. Are flickering lights always a sign of a major problem?

Not necessarily, and this is a great example of why context matters. Sometimes a flickering light really is just a loose bulb that needs to be screwed in tighter, or it might be an older incandescent bulb that’s nearing the end of its life. Those situations are easy fixes you can handle yourself.

But—and this is important—if you’re seeing lights flicker throughout your entire house, or if they consistently dim or flicker whenever a major appliance kicks on (like when your air conditioner starts up or your refrigerator compressor runs), that’s telling you something more serious is going on. These patterns often point to overloaded circuits, loose wiring connections somewhere in your system, or problems with your electrical panel. In some cases, it could even indicate an issue with the main service connection bringing power into your home from the street. While an occasional random flicker probably isn’t cause for alarm, persistent or widespread flickering definitely deserves professional attention. Common Humming and Buzzing

A gentle, barely noticeable “mains hum” from alternating current (AC) is normal. If it becomes loud enough to catch your attention, it’s time to investigate.

  • Overloaded circuits are a common cause. When too many devices draw power at once, the strain creates a buzz from outlets or your panel. If a new appliance triggers the noise, you’ve likely found the issue. Adding dedicated circuits can resolve this.
  • Loose or faulty wiring can also cause buzzing as wires vibrate. If you hear buzzing from a specific outlet or see sparks, loose wiring is a serious and likely culprit needing professional attention.
  • Incompatible dimmer switches paired with the wrong bulbs (like some LEDs) can hum. Often, a simple bulb swap to a dimmer-compatible one solves it.
  • Appliances with motors (refrigerators, fans) hum naturally. A change in this sound—louder, strained, or different pitch—may signal an appliance issue.
  • A faint hum from your electrical panel is normal. However, a loud buzz, especially with warmth, flickering lights, or a burning smell, indicates a dangerous problem like a bad breaker or overloaded system.

To track down the hum, unplug appliances one by one. You can also flip breakers off individually to isolate the circuit. For light fixtures, try a new bulb. Don’t forget to check small chargers, which can hum when old. If the sound comes from your utility meter, contact your power company.

Alarming Pops, Crackles, and Sizzles

While humming is a warning, popping, crackling, and sizzling sounds are an emergency siren. They signal arcing, the most dangerous electrical malfunction. Arcing occurs when electricity jumps through the air between loose or damaged connections, creating intense heat like a tiny lightning bolt. This can instantly ignite insulation or wood framing, causing a house fire.

Common causes include loose connections in outlets and switches or worn-out, damaged wiring. These conditions prevent electricity from flowing smoothly, forcing it to arc. These sounds mean immediate danger, as the fire risk is severe.

Clicks, Rattles, and Other Strange Noises

Other puzzling sounds also deserve attention. Clicking from light switches can signal a failing switch or loose connection that could worsen. It’s best to have it inspected. Rattling sounds often mean loose wires are vibrating against studs or an electrical box isn’t secured, usually due to poor installation. Even the sound of silence can be a clue; if an appliance won’t turn on, the issue might be a tripped breaker or wiring fault, not the appliance itself. Finally, always take beeping sounds from smoke/CO detectors seriously, and check appliance manuals for beeps indicating error codes.

Step 1: Safely Pinpoint the Source

Your first step is to play detective and find the noise’s source. Sound can travel through walls, so this may take some effort.

  • Unplug Appliances: Start by unplugging devices in the area. If the noise stops, plug them back in one by one to find the culprit. Often, it’s a simple device like an old phone charger.
  • Perform a Breaker Test: If unplugging doesn’t work, go to your electrical panel and turn off breakers one by one. When the noise stops, you’ve identified the problem circuit.
  • Listen Closely: Use your ears to listen to individual outlets, switches, and fixtures. A paper tube can help isolate the sound.
  • Check the Panel: A faint hum at the panel is often normal. But if it’s loud enough to hear from a distance, it’s a sign of a serious problem that needs a professional immediately.

Step 2: Turn Off Power and Visually Inspect

Before any visual inspection, you must turn off the power. This is a critical, non-negotiable safety step. Turn off the specific breaker at your panel. If you’re unsure which one it is, turn off the main breaker for the whole house to be safe.

With the power off, look for visual clues:

  • Scorch marks or discoloration around outlets and switches indicate overheating.
  • A burning smell is also a serious red flag.
  • Look for melted plastic on covers or cords.
  • Check visible wiring for frayed or damaged insulation.

Buzzing and Humming: A Common but Concerning Complaint

Buzzing and humming are the most common complaints about electrical making noise in Bon Air, VA homes. While some components like dimmer switches and transformers produce a normal, low hum, a loud or changing buzz is a warning sign.

A buzzing outlet often indicates loose wiring. When connections aren’t snug, electricity vibrates as it flows, creating a buzz. Overloaded circuits are another frequent cause. When a circuit handles more power than it was designed for, it struggles, heats up, and buzzes in protest. This is common in older homes not built for modern electrical loads. A faulty outlet or switch can also buzz if its internal components are worn out, which can pose a shock risk.

Crackling, Popping, and Sizzling: Red Flags for Immediate Action

If buzzing is a yellow light, crackling, popping, and sizzling are red flags. These sounds almost always mean something dangerous is happening.

The main cause is electrical arcing, where electricity jumps through the air across a gap, like a tiny lightning bolt inside your wall. This creates intense heat that can easily ignite wood or insulation, posing a serious fire risk. Arcing is a leading cause of the 46,700 home fires started by electrical failures each year, according to the National Fire Protection Association.

Short circuits and damaged wiring can also create sizzling or popping sounds. When insulation breaks down or is chewed by rodents, wires can touch, causing a surge of current, heat, and sparks. These sounds often happen inside walls, where you can’t see the scorch marks developing until the problem is severe.

The Role of Your Electrical Panel and Circuit Breakers

A very faint hum from your electrical panel is typically normal, as electricity flows through its components. The concern arises when that hum gets louder. A loud, persistent buzzing from your panel often means a circuit is overloaded or a breaker is beginning to fail. This indicates a higher risk of overheating and requires professional evaluation.

Other panel-related causes for noise include:

  • Loose components: Connections that aren’t tight can vibrate and buzz, leading to arcing.
  • A faulty breaker: A malfunctioning breaker may click, buzz, or hum as it struggles to operate, creating an irregular electrical flow.
  • Overheating: Components that are too hot may crackle or pop as they expand and contract, which is a serious fire concern.
